The Basemesh

It's been crazy at work and home but was finally able to work on the basemesh. I used the box modeling technique to create the model. The body and legs were separate models that I then welded together. I find that doing it that way is helpful. I'm pretty happy with it. I may rework the face/head area. The bullfrog reference I have shows the snout area to be a little longer so I may revisit it before I begin to sculpt in ZBrush. I may also rework the back foot area. But other than that, I am ready to head over to ZBrush. Right now it's at 1,764 polygons but if I rework it that will change.

Concept for my next scene

This is just a really quick Photoshop concept of the next scene I'm going to sculpt. It's a bunch of small frogs gathered around an iPhone that is playing a nature movie. I love my iPhone and have always wanted to sculpt a frog so I'm going to combine them together for this scene.
I'm not going to spend time on concept sketches. I have already found some frog pictures and my iPhone for reference. I'll start the iPhone first, get that modeled in Lightwave, then focus most of my attention on sculpting the frog. The frog will be blocked-in in Lightwave and details will be sculpted in ZBrush.
